All You Need Gift Box from 100% Pure Cosmetics, $59.00

I am in the process of making my beauty routine non-toxic by eliminating all of the products with sketchy ingredients and this kit seemed like a great start. I am really skeptical about sets in general. Often in these sets some of the colors are good but some are not and you end up loosing out on one or two products. I decided to go for the kit because I was already purchasing the mascara and the Naked Trio. So I decided to just go for it to try some more products, as I am new to the brand. I have to say that I was pleasantly surprised.
Here is what I thought….
Mascara: amazing, really lengthens, is inky black and is totally shocking at how much it works. I have tried so many mascaras and this really is great. However, after extended use it does leave some serious flake under the eye but nothing you cant move away with your fingers. The flake was bad enough that I had to stop using the mascara. One product lost.
The Pretty Naked Trio is also really great. The blush is perfect, it is the barely there, the I just ran/was outside gardening or something and I am flushed for my light to medium skin tone it really worked well. Really great. I usually use just bronzer and this gives me a healthy flush that I am comfortable with not using bronzer. Breaking up with my bronzer is so sad, I really loved my standby bronzer and was on my third purchase of it. I have to say that the blush gives such a great glow that I am no longer using it. The eye shadows in the trio are wonderful, super subtle, barely there, they just make your eyes look a little bit better, you certainly look more awake. Just a really nice wash of subtle color. The trio worked out really nicely.
The Berry Lip Cream Stick is awesome. The color is subtle berry nude (is a berry nude even possible) that just makes my lips pop and is just the best consistency. I have been using Nars Velvet Gloss lip Pencil and this is quite comparable in both effect and product form. It is a little dark, very mid-90s, but with a bit of clear gloss is super nice for pulling a low key look together. I often put this on when I don’t have time for make up really, it makes me look pulled together without really trying, aka something I am always on the hunt for.
The lip-glosses are very nude and neutral without washing me out. Again a very nice color. One is a perfect match for my lips and looks just like my lips but better, like a whole lot better. The other side of the gloss is a bit of a darker berry, perfect for when you want just a hint of more color. This product is my favorite part of the kit, I even emailed the company to see what the color was so I could replace it, but it only comes in this kit, so sad. I might try there other double-ended lip gloss and see if it’s a close match. I really can’t live without the light color.
The crème stick eyeliner I was most skeptical about. I really thought before getting the kit that this would be one product I gave to a friend. I was so wrong, although it looks silver online and in the package the effect on is more like the perfect grey black eyeliner. Very easy to put on, has a nice glide, does not tug and really looks subtle and not harsh at all. I hate eyeliner but this made me a bit of a convert for special occasions, I have been to a bunch of weddings and used this product and it held up for the whole event. Pretty awesome.
Overall, I have to say that this kit is really great. Every product except for the mascara is just pretty amazing for a kit and all of the products really hold up in terms of color, consistency and performance.
